Output d26d6caba31be8ecd5bf9cc4668ec94fddeaa7cc9123a36e601a3bd809df35b0:1

value
10829110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77fc191177d11bc9f6c420afb9c4f49e8675b952 OP_EQUAL
address
3CdSLScEtUgZdmhAiQttzAqjhXvPDDiBr4
transaction
d26d6caba31be8ecd5bf9cc4668ec94fddeaa7cc9123a36e601a3bd809df35b0
spent
true